How the calculations work
A% of B = (A / 100) × B
A is what % of B = (A / B) × 100
Change A to B = ((B − A) / |A|) × 100
All three use the same two inputs and give different answers, which is exactly why they get confused.
A worked example
Take A = 40 and B = 52.
| Question | Working | Answer |
|---|---|---|
| What is 40% of 52? | 0.40 × 52 | 20.8 |
| 40 is what percent of 52? | 40 ÷ 52 × 100 | 76.92% |
| Change from 40 to 52? | 12 ÷ 40 × 100 | 30% |
| Difference | 52 − 40 | 12 |
Four different answers from the same two numbers. If sales rose from 40 to 52 units, the useful figure is the 30 percent increase. If 40 of 52 seats are taken, it is the 76.92 percent occupancy. Reaching for the wrong one is the most common percentage error there is.
The three things worth actually understanding
A 50% fall is not undone by a 50% rise
This is the most important asymmetry in percentages, and it costs people real money.
Start at 100. Fall 50 percent and you have 50. Now rise 50 percent — from 50, not from 100 — and you have 75. You are still down a quarter.
Recovering from a 50 percent loss requires a 100 percent gain. A 20 percent loss needs a 25 percent gain; an 80 percent loss needs 400 percent. Each percentage refers to whatever the current base is, and after a fall that base is smaller.
Percentage points are not percentages
If an interest rate moves from 4 percent to 6 percent, that is a rise of 2 percentage points but a 50 percent increase. Both are true and they describe different things. Whichever sounds more dramatic tends to be the one reported.
To reverse a percentage change, divide
If a price is $120 after a 20 percent increase, the original was not $120 − 20% = $96. It was:
120 / 1.20 = 100
The same logic removes sales tax from a total, or finds the original price from a sale price. Subtracting the percentage uses the wrong base and is always wrong, by an amount that grows with the percentage.
Common mistakes to avoid
Averaging percentages. A 10 percent gain followed by a 10 percent loss is not break-even; it is a 1 percent loss. Percentages compound, so they cannot be averaged like ordinary numbers.
Adding stacked discounts. Thirty percent off followed by an extra 20 percent off is 44 percent off, not 50. The second discount applies to the reduced price.
Reporting percentage change from a very small base. Going from 2 to 6 is a 200 percent increase and also just four more. Percentage change from a tiny starting number is technically correct and usually misleading.
Dividing by the wrong number. “A is what percent of B” divides by B. Reversing it gives a plausible-looking answer that is wrong — 40 of 52 is 76.9 percent, while 52 of 40 is 130 percent.
Edge cases this calculator handles
Change from zero is undefined. Any increase from nothing is infinite in percentage terms, so the calculator shows a dash rather than a made-up number. Report the absolute change instead.
A percentage of zero is undefined for the same reason — you cannot express a number as a share of nothing.
Negative numbers use the absolute base. A move from −50 to −25 reads as a 50 percent improvement, not a 50 percent decline, which is almost always what is meant when discussing losses shrinking.
